Timing's everything, or at least half the game, right? A good trim once a year suits most hedges just fine, but those speedy growers? They'll be crying out for a tidy-up every few months, no doubt. Timing your cuts is essential. If you jump the gun and do it too soon, you run the risk of frost damage. On the other hand, leaving it too late could upset the nesting birds in the area.

Trimming a hedge isn't just about taking a whack at the bits that are growing wild. The way you do it can really impact its health, how well it thrives, and the overall appearance. You know how those bare spots can really spoil a hedge? Well, if you make the sides slightly narrower as they go up, with the base being wider, it lets more light through to the lower branches. That way, you avoid those unsightly gaps and keep everything lush.

It's easy to think that hedge maintenance is just about keeping things looking tidy, but it's actually much more important than that - regular care can help extend the life of your hedges and prevent costly problems. It stops hedges from becoming lopsided, reduces the risk of disease, and keeps them from taking over shared boundaries. A spruced-up hedge in Exmouth isn't just about looks; it's a smart move for boosting your home's value. It adds a charming garden frame and a subtle privacy feature.

Whether you decide to tackle hedge cutting yourself or call in the pros, keeping on top of it makes life easier in the long run. Leave a hedge too long, and it quickly turns into a real headache, with thick stems and a tangled mess that's much harder to deal with. It's all about small, regular trims - that way, your hedge stays healthy, under control, and looking its best throughout the year.
